Abstract

A gauge wheel for an agricultural implement includes a rim having an outer periphery and a tire mounted to the outer periphery. The tire includes an outer shell formed from a first resilient material and an inner core formed from a second resilient material. The first resilient material is harder than the second resilient material.

1 . A gauge wheel for an agricultural implement, said gauge wheel comprising:
 a rim having an outer periphery; and   a tire mounted to said outer periphery, said tire including an outer shell formed from a first resilient material and an inner core formed from a second resilient material, said first resilient material being harder than said second resilient material.   
     
     
         2 . The gauge wheel of  claim 1 , wherein said first resilient material has a durometer rating of between 80 to 100 durometer, and said second resilient material has a durometer rating of between 20 to 40 durometer. 
     
     
         3 . The gauge wheel of  claim 2 , wherein said first resilient material has a durometer rating of approximately 90 durometer. 
     
     
         4 . The gauge wheel of  claim 2 , wherein said first resilient material is a first urethane material, and said second resilient material is a different second urethane material. 
     
     
         5 . The gauge wheel of  claim 1 , wherein said outer periphery of said rim includes a first keying feature, and one of said outer shell and said inner core includes a second keying feature, said first keying feature and said second keying feature coacting to hold said tire on said outer periphery of said rim during operation of said gauge wheel. 
     
     
         6 . The gauge wheel of  claim 5 , wherein said first keying feature is a recess in said outer periphery of said rim, said second keying feature is a projection from said inner core which is positioned within said recess. 
     
     
         7 . The gauge wheel of  claim 1 , wherein said rim has a hub and a web extending radially outward from said hub to said outer periphery, said outer periphery including a first annular recess and said outer shell of said tire including a second annular recess, said inner core positioned partially within each of said first annular recess and said second annular recess. 
     
     
         8 . The gauge wheel of  claim 1 , wherein said rim has a hub and a web extending radially outward from said hub to said outer periphery. 
     
     
         9 . The gauge wheel of  claim 8 , including a steel bushing within said hub. 
     
     
         10 . The gauge wheel of  claim 8 , wherein said rim is constructed from one of machined metal and molded plastic. 
     
     
         11 . The gauge wheel of  claim 1 , wherein said agricultural implement is an agricultural seeder.
